Krishna is a central figure in Hinduism and is worshipped as the eighth avatar of Vishnu. He is known for his teachings in the Bhagavad Gita, where he explains concepts like Dharma, Karma, and devotion. Krishna played a key role in the Mahabharata as a guide to Arjuna. His life stories from Vrindavan symbolize love, joy, and divine wisdom.
